India women’s squad for T20 World Cup 2023 & tri-series in South Africa announced
The All-India Women’s Selection Committee has picked India’s squad for the tri-series in South Africa starting in January and the ...
The All-India Women’s Selection Committee has picked India’s squad for the tri-series in South Africa starting in January and the ...